Freigeben über


FabricClient.TestManagementClient.GetPartitionQuorumLossProgressAsync Methode

Definition

Überlädt

GetPartitionQuorumLossProgressAsync(Guid)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

GetPartitionQuorumLossProgressAsync(Guid, CancellationToken)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

GetPartitionQuorumLossProgressAsync(Guid, TimeSpan)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

GetPartitionQuorumLossProgressAsync(Guid, TimeSpan, CancellationToken)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

GetPartitionQuorumLossProgressAsync(Guid)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

public System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ress> GetPartitionQuorumLossProgressAsync (Guid operationId);
member this.GetPartitionQuorumLossProgressAsync : Guid -> System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ress>
Public Function GetPartitionQuorumLossProgressAsync (operationId As Guid) As Task(Of PartitionQuorumLossProgress)

Parameter

operationId
Guid

Die operationId wurde übergeben, als der Testbefehl mit StartPartitionQuorumLossAsync() gestartet wurde.

Gibt zurück

Ein PartitionQuorumLossProgress-Objekt, das TestCommandProgressState und PartitionQuorumLossResult enthält.

Hinweise

Der FaultAnalysisService muss für die Verwendung dieser API aktiviert sein.

Wenn die zurückgegebene PartitionQuorumLossProgress.State == fehlerhaft ist, überprüfen Sie PartitionQuorumLossProgress.Result.Exception, um zu ermitteln, warum. PartitionQuorumLossProgress.Result.Exception-Werte: - ArgumentException : Die Eingabe war ungültig. – FabricException mit der ErrorCode-Eigenschaft : - PartitionNotFound : Die angegebene Partition wurde nicht gefunden oder ist keine Partition, die zum angegebenen Dienst gehört. – FabricInvalidForStatelessServicesException: Dieser Vorgang ist für zustandslose Dienste ungültig. - FabricOnlyValidForStatefulPersistentServicesException: Dieser Vorgang ist für zustandsbehaftete In-Memory-Dienste ungültig.

Gilt für:

GetPartitionQuorumLossProgressAsync(Guid, CancellationToken)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

public System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ress> GetPartitionQuorumLossProgressAsync (Guid operationId, System.Threading.CancellationToken cancellationToken);
member this.GetPartitionQuorumLossProgressAsync : Guid * System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ress>
Public Function GetPartitionQuorumLossProgressAsync (operationId As Guid, cancellationToken As CancellationToken) As Task(Of PartitionQuorumLossProgress)

Parameter

operationId
Guid

Die operationId wurde übergeben, als der Testbefehl mit StartPartitionQuorumLossAsync() gestartet wurde.

cancellationToken
CancellationToken

Diesem Token kann signalisiert werden, dass dieser Vorgang abgebrochen wird, bevor er abgeschlossen wird.

Gibt zurück

Ein PartitionQuorumLossProgress-Objekt, das TestCommandProgressState und PartitionQuorumLossResult enthält.

Hinweise

Der FaultAnalysisService muss für die Verwendung dieser API aktiviert sein.

Wenn die zurückgegebene PartitionQuorumLossProgress.State == fehlerhaft ist, überprüfen Sie PartitionQuorumLossProgress.Result.Exception, um zu ermitteln, warum. PartitionQuorumLossProgress.Result.Exception-Werte: - ArgumentException : Die Eingabe war ungültig. – FabricException mit der ErrorCode-Eigenschaft : - PartitionNotFound : Die angegebene Partition wurde nicht gefunden oder ist keine Partition, die zum angegebenen Dienst gehört. – FabricInvalidForStatelessServicesException: Dieser Vorgang ist für zustandslose Dienste ungültig. - FabricOnlyValidForStatefulPersistentServicesException: Dieser Vorgang ist für zustandsbehaftete In-Memory-Dienste ungültig.

Gilt für:

GetPartitionQuorumLossProgressAsync(Guid, TimeSpan)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

public System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ress> GetPartitionQuorumLossProgressAsync (Guid operationId, TimeSpan timeout);
member this.GetPartitionQuorumLossProgressAsync : Guid * TimeSpan -> System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ress>
Public Function GetPartitionQuorumLossProgressAsync (operationId As Guid, timeout As TimeSpan) As Task(Of PartitionQuorumLossProgress)

Parameter

operationId
Guid

Die operationId wurde übergeben, als der Testbefehl mit StartPartitionQuorumLossAsync() gestartet wurde.

timeout
TimeSpan

Timeout

Gibt zurück

Ein PartitionQuorumLossProgress-Objekt, das TestCommandProgressState und PartitionQuorumLossResult enthält.

Hinweise

Der FaultAnalysisService muss für die Verwendung dieser API aktiviert sein.

Wenn die zurückgegebene PartitionQuorumLossProgress.State == fehlerhaft ist, überprüfen Sie PartitionQuorumLossProgress.Result.Exception, um zu ermitteln, warum. PartitionQuorumLossProgress.Result.Exception-Werte: - ArgumentException : Die Eingabe war ungültig. – FabricException mit der ErrorCode-Eigenschaft : - PartitionNotFound : Die angegebene Partition wurde nicht gefunden oder ist keine Partition, die zum angegebenen Dienst gehört. – FabricInvalidForStatelessServicesException: Dieser Vorgang ist für zustandslose Dienste ungültig. - FabricOnlyValidForStatefulPersistentServicesException: Dieser Vorgang ist für zustandsbehaftete In-Memory-Dienste ungültig.

Gilt für:

GetPartitionQuorumLossProgressAsync(Guid, TimeSpan, CancellationToken)

Ruft den Fortschritt eines testbefehls ab, der mit StartPartitionQuorumLossAsync() gestartet wurde.

public System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ress> GetPartitionQuorumLossProgressAsync (Guid operationId, TimeSpan timeout, System.Threading.CancellationToken cancellationToken);
member this.GetPartitionQuorumLossProgressAsync : Guid * TimeSpan * System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.Fabric.PartitionQuorumLossProgress>
Public Function GetPartitionQuorumLossProgressAsync (operationId As Guid, timeout As TimeSpan, cancellationToken As CancellationToken) As Task(Of PartitionQuorumLossProgress)

Parameter

operationId
Guid

Die operationId wurde übergeben, als der Testbefehl mit StartPartitionQuorumLossAsync() gestartet wurde.

timeout
TimeSpan

Timeout

cancellationToken
CancellationToken

Diesem Token kann signalisiert werden, dass dieser Vorgang abgebrochen wird, bevor er abgeschlossen wird.

Gibt zurück

Ein PartitionQuorumLossProgress-Objekt, das TestCommandProgressState und PartitionQuorumLossResult enthält.

Hinweise

Der FaultAnalysisService muss für die Verwendung dieser API aktiviert sein.

Wenn die zurückgegebene PartitionQuorumLossProgress.State == fehlerhaft ist, überprüfen Sie PartitionQuorumLossProgress.Result.Exception, um zu ermitteln, warum. PartitionQuorumLossProgress.Result.Exception-Werte: - ArgumentException : Die Eingabe war ungültig. – FabricException mit der ErrorCode-Eigenschaft : - PartitionNotFound : Die angegebene Partition wurde nicht gefunden oder ist keine Partition, die zum angegebenen Dienst gehört. – FabricInvalidForStatelessServicesException: Dieser Vorgang ist für zustandslose Dienste ungültig. - FabricOnlyValidForStatefulPersistentServicesException: Dieser Vorgang ist für zustandsbehaftete In-Memory-Dienste ungültig.

Gilt für: